Checklist
- Agree in advance who pays for return freight on a defect claim.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.
- Keep certificates current and filed against the exact model name.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.

Frequently asked questions
When should Maxus Ultra peak season stock be ordered?
Roughly eight to twelve weeks before the expected peak, allowing for production and transit.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
What happens if a batch fails inspection?
The agreed procedure normally covers replacement of affected units or credit against the next order, documented before shipment.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
